About this trip

From Quito we will drive to San Antonio where "Ciudad Mitad del Mundo" is located.It is a unique place where we can stand on the equatorial line that divides the northern and southern hemispheres, explore the monument and the surrounding museum, which offers fascinating exhibits on the geography and culture of Ecuador. We will also visit the Pululahua volcano crater viewpoint and  Rumicucho a pre-Inca archaeological site, which holds in its stones the ancestral knowledge of our ancestors about the equatorial line.
